Domestic thrillers crack open the tension hiding inside ordinary homes, marriages, and families, and they hit differently as audiobooks because the narrators put you right inside a character’s unreliable head. The claustrophobic intimacy of a locked house or a crumbling relationship becomes genuinely unsettling when someone is whispering it in your ear. Gillian Flynn’s “Gone girl” set the modern template back in 2012, and the genre has only grown darker since.

If you love psychological suspense but want stakes that feel personal rather than global, this is your corner. Listeners who enjoy figuring out who is lying, and why, before the final act will find plenty to obsess over here. The best ones leave you quietly suspicious of everyone around you.
